Early Life
Vicente del Bosque was born on December 23, 1950, in Salamanca, Spain. He developed a passion for football from a young age and began his youth career with Salmantino in 1966. Del Bosque then moved on to play for Real Madrid, where he would leave an indelible mark on the club’s history.
Career
Del Bosque’s senior career commenced in 1969 and saw him don the jerseys of Plus Ultra, Real Madrid, Castellon, and Cordoba. He also represented the Spanish National Team until 1980, showcasing his skills and dedication on the international stage.
His managerial journey began in 1987 when he took charge of Real Madrid B. Subsequently, Del Bosque went on to manage Real Madrid’s senior team from 1999 to 2003, a period of extraordinary success for the club. Under his leadership, Real Madrid clinched numerous domestic and international titles.
In 2008, Del Bosque was appointed as the manager of the Spanish National Team, a position he held until 2016. During his tenure, Spain experienced an unprecedented era of triumph, winning the FIFA World Cup in 2010 and the UEFA European Championship in 2012. Del Bosque’s strategic brilliance and ability to mold a cohesive team played a pivotal role in Spain’s success during these tournaments.
As a manager, Del Bosque etched his name in history by becoming the only manager to have won the Champions League, the European Championship, and the World Cup. His tactical acumen, calm demeanor, and man-management skills were lauded by both players and pundits alike.
